The station does not feature a ticket office, but don't fret! There are ticket machines available for purchasing and collecting pre-booked tickets, including those bought online. Accessibility is a focus here, with accessible machines and induction loops provided, although it's worth noting that there are no smartcard validators at the station. For personalized assistance, the helpline at 08002006060 is available when station staff are absent.
Dalston (Cumbria) may not have the hustle and bustle of larger stations, but it ensures comfort with a seating area for waiting passengers. However, it lacks some conveniences like toilets, baby changing facilities, and refreshments, so it's wise to prepare in advance. Rest reassured, public Wi-Fi access is available through the BT Wi-Fi network, so you can stay connected while you wait.
While Dalston Station lacks its own parking lot, it's well connected with other modes of transport. Replacement bus services can be accessed at the junction of Station Road and Station Approach during rail maintenance. Although there isn’t an in-house taxi service, you can call ahead or use services like Cab4you to hail a taxi when you step off the train. Remember to use the Busline at 0871 200 2233 for information on local buses.

At Reedham (Norfolk) station, travelers enjoy essential amenities designed for comfort and convenience. Although the station lacks a traditional ticket office, it features efficient ticket machines ensuring quick access to your travel documents. Collecting tickets purchased online is seamless, and the station enhances accessibility with induction loops and step-free access to Platform 1 from the car park. For those requiring aid, support is available through customer help points, with assistance bookings available via the Passenger Assist service.
While basic amenities like toilets and refreshment facilities are absent, Reedham captures visitors' needs with covered seating areas and ample bicycle storage. The station is equipped with CCTV for added security, while the adjacent parking facilities offer affordable rates with spaces for daily and annual use.
